Objective To evaluate physical and mental health of liver or renal transplant recipients in China to provide evidence for the construction of recipients' health management system.Methods Three hundred and ninety-two liver or kidney transplant recipients from nine cities of China were included in this cross-sectional survey.A questionaire was designed according to the World Health Organization Quality of Life-Bref (QOL-BREF) and Kidney Disease and Quality of LifeTM Short Form(KDQOL-SF).Demographics,quality of life (QOL) and health status over 4 weeks,mental health,and health education needs and satisfaction were recorded during face-to-face interview.Results Of 392 participants,241 underwent liver transplantation,and 151 received kidney transplantive surgery.About 62.2% patients considered " very good" or "good" QOL,which was significantly affected by age (x2 =6.60,P < 0.05).Nearly 69.4%recipients reported "very good" or "good" health status.Gender,age,post-operation time,medical insurance and work status seemed to play no significant impacts on the health status of the subjects (x2 values were 0.33,3.41,1.85,0.44 and 0.68,respectively; all P > 0.05).Only a small number of the recipients showed long-term negative state of mind.Conclusions Our survey suggests that health status and QOL are considerably improved in majority of solid organ transplant recipients in mainland of China.However,a gap between medical or social satisfaction and mental expectation still exists to some extent among this population.

由免疫因素和非免疫因素导致的移植物功能丧失、受者带有功能移植物死亡以及免疫抑制治疗的依从性不良,是器官移植近期效果明显提高而远期效果并未同步提高的主要原因,上述因素都与免疫抑制剂是否合理应用相关。由于目前尚无有效的指标来指导用药,用药量往往不足或过度,从而导致免疫损害或免疫抑制剂不良反应的发生。虽不断寻找解决方法,包括剂量最小化或撤除免疫抑制剂,但方案还不一致,结果也不确定或不具说服力,尚无理想结果。长期以来,免疫耐受诱导研究在小动物实验中取得了可喜的结果,在不应用免疫抑制剂的情况下,同种移植物不发生排斥反应,并保持良好的移植物功能,组织学也无免疫损害表现,能再次接受来自同一供者的移植组织,而排斥第三方组织,并证实这些都是主动过程,而不是对同种移植物应答的不足[1]。
由于手术技术的提高,对移植免疫学认识的加深以及强有力免疫抑制剂的问世,器官移植近期效果明显提高.以同种肾移植为例,移植物1年存活率已高达90%以上,但远期效果并未同步提高.为此,更高的长期存活率和更好的生活质量是我们追求的目标.肾移植1年以后,移植肾功能丧失的原因中,受者带肾功能死亡和慢性移植肾功能异常各占50%.心血管疾病、感染和肿瘤是受者带肾功能死亡的最常见原因.感染和肿瘤与免疫抑制过度有关,而心血管疾病也与免疫抑制药物所致之代谢异常相关.
Objective:To evaluate the best means for the treatment of upper ureteral calculi.Methods:The three treatments of 167 cases with upper ureteral calculi including minimally invasive percutaneous nephrolithotomy (MPCNL),ureteroscopic lithotripsy(URL) and retroperitoneoscopic ureterolithotomy(RLU) were compared. Results:82 cases were treated by MPCNL,the rate of one-time gravel was 96.3%.59 cases were treated by URL, and the rate of one-time gravel was 83.1%.26 cases were treated by RLU,and the success rate of stone remove was 100%.2 cases were obliged to accept the second MPCNL because of blood after puncture.1 case was obliged to accept ureteroscopic lithotripsy because the stone went down.5 cases were obliged to accept the open surgery because the ureteroscopic lithotripsy was failure.5 cases were obliged to MPCNL because the stone moved to the renal pelvis.Conclusions:RLU is an efficient minimally invasive surgical technique,but it needs a comprehensive technical training of laparoscopic.MPCNL is becoming the important technology and the best method for upper ureteral calculi because of its good effect.URL was not suitable for upper ureteral calculi.Although with large trauma,ureterolithotomy is the base of all ureteral operation.
Objective:To evaluate the value of diagnosis by ultrasonic contrast in small renal carcinoma,and to improve the diagnosis of small renal carcinoma.Methods:35 cases of small renal carcinoma from June 2005 to December 2007 in our hospital were reviewed to analyse the various kinds of imaging characteristic of ultrasonic,CT, IVP,MRI and ultrasonic contrast,and summarize the diagnostic experiences in such disease.Compared the diagnosis consequence between ultrasonic contrast and pathologic diagnosis.Compared the diagnosis consequence between ultrasonic contrast and enhanced CT.Evaluated the diagnosis value of ultrasonic contrast for small renal carcinoma.Results:In all cases the diagnosis accurate rate for small renal carcinoma:ultrasonic 82.9%,CT 91.7%,MRI 90.4%.35 cases of small renal carcinoma were examined by ultrasonic contrast:sensitivity 97.1%, specificity 100%,positive predictive value 100%,negative predictive value 50%,accurate rate 97.2%.Conclusions: The early diagnosis of small renal carcinoma mainly depends on ultrasonic and CT.Ultrasonic is the first-election for screening small renal carcinoma.multislice spiral CT offers the important reference value for the qualitation and level diagnosis of small renal carcinoma.Ultrasonic contrast possess higher sensitivity,specificity,positive predictive value and accurate rate for the diagnosis of small renal carcinoma.Ultrasonic contrast has a excellent diagnostic value in 35 cases of small renal carcinoma.
Objectives: To evaluate the images acquired with a clinical 3.0-T magnetic resonance imaging machine as the quantification of transplanted and surviving islets in vivo. Methods: Polyethyleneimine (PEI) was introduced to increase the labeling efficiency of Feridex, a dextran-coated superparamagnetic iron oxide. Allogeneic (Lewis-to-Wistar) and syngeneic (Wistar-to-Wistar) intraheptatic islet transplantations were performed to study the relationship among magnetic resonance imaging, metabolic monitoring, and pathological examination. Results: After receiving Feridex-PEI-labeled islets, dark voids could be observed in the livers of both groups, accompanied with a significant decrease in liver/muscle intensity ratio from 1.25 ± 0.03 to 1.09 ± 0.05 (P < 0.01). One week after transplantation, islet grafts were rejected in the allogeneic group. Rapid disappearance of dark voids and a significant increase of liver/muscle ratio were observed. No islet grafts could be found in the paraffin sections of livers by that time. Meanwhile, in the syngeneic group, islet grafts survived indefinitely. Dark voids persisted and low liver/muscle ratios retained. The fact that the dark voids represented the labeled islets was confirmed by combined staining of insulin activity and Prussian blue. Conclusions: Either spot counting or signal intensity measurement provides a perfect quantification of transplanted and surviving islets in vivo. Feridex-PEI provides an effective and safe way to label islets.

Objective To investigate the possibility of monitoring superparamagnetic iron oxide (SPIO) labeled islet grafts in vivo by magnetic resonance imaging (MRI). Methods Islet grafts were labeled with SPIO in vitro and transplanted into the liver of streptomycin-induced diabetic rats. There were 4 groups, including 2 syngeneic groups (Wistar to Wistar transplantation, one group receiving SPIO labeled islets,and the other group unlabeled islets as control) and 2 allogeneic groups (Lewis to Wistar transplantation, one group receiving SPIO labeled islets, and the other group unlabeled islets as control). Poly-L-Lysine (PLL) was used to increase the labeling efficiency of SPIO. After transplantation, MRI was performed regularly, fed glucose level was monitored, and animals were sampled for pathological examination. Results Only SPIO labeled islets could be detected by MRI. The relative number of islets detected by MRI in syngeneic group receiving labeled islets at week 1,2 and 3 following transplantation was (89.6±2.2)%, (87.5±14.4)% and (74.5±19.5)% respectively, and the relative number in allogeneic groups receiving labeled islets at these time points were (43.2±17.2)%, (36.5±13.0)% and (26.5±17.4)% respectively. Statistical significance was observed as the result of a paired student's t test (P<0.05). In the syngeneic groups, hyperglycemia was under well control, and co-localization of insulin activity and Prussian blue staining was observed in the liver sections of the animals receiving labeled islets. Meanwhile, in the allogeneic groups, loss function of islet grafts was determined by fed glucose level > 16.8 mmol/L at first week following transplantation,and no intact islets could be found in liver sections since that time. Conclusion Results of MRI correlate to fed glucose level monitoring and pathological examination. Application of this elegant imaging technique provides a direct, noninvasive and continuous way to monitor the distribution and survival of islet grafts in vivo.
目的:探讨国人接受肾脏-胰岛序贯移植的可行性,分析临床应用免疫抑制方案的安全性和有效性.方法:1 型糖尿病性尿毒症患者1例,在10个月内先后接受1次肾脏移植和2次胰岛输注,肾脏移植于右侧髂窝,胰岛经门静脉系统注入肝脏.术前应用抗胸腺球蛋白(ATG)或Campath-1H诱导治疗,术后联合应用骁悉、雷帕霉素和低剂量普乐可复预防排斥反应.随访期间现察血清肌酐、血糖水平及其排斥反应、感染等并发症.结果:肾移植后移植肾恢复顺利.功能正常,血肌酐维持在66~87 μmol/L,治疗期间未发生急性排斥反应,2次胰岛移植期间移植肾功能稳定.第一次胰岛输注后,胰岛素用量明显减少,由术前54 IU/d降至18 IU/d,C肽水平升高,第二次输注后,胰岛素用量进一步降低,现为12 IU/d,随访16个月血糖、糖化血红蛋白维持在正常水平,未发生低血糖及其相关的严重并发症.结论:初步结果显示国人行肾脏-胰岛序贯移植是可行的,所用免疫治疗方案安全有效,近期效果良好.
BACKGROUND AND PURPOSEAvulsion of the ureteral mucosa is one of the most serious complications of ureteroscopy and considered challenging for urologic surgeons. In this study, we developed two novel methods to reconstruct the impaired ureter.MATERIALS AND METHODSAfter ureteral mucosal avulsion in a canine model, ureteral reconstruction was performed in one of three ways: free tabularized peritoneal grafts (group A, n = 6); bladder mucosal grafts (group B, n = 6); or simple stenting technique (control group [n = 3]). At postoperative week 10, evaluation with intravenous urography (IVU) was followed by harvesting of reconstructed ureter segments for pathologic analysis.RESULTSIVU showed nonvisualization of the collecting system of the affected side and histologic evaluation showed imperforation or stenosis in all animals in the control group. IVU showed good visualization of the reconstructed ureter without stenosis in group A and in most animals in group B. There was a mild dilation but no obvious stenosis in one animal in group B. Microscopically, all the reconstructed ureteral lumens were uniformly lined with transitional epithelium. Extensive neovascularity was evident in the subepithelial layer with a streaming of fibroblasts toward the neomucosa.CONCLUSIONReplacing the avulsed mucosa in the injured ureter with tubularized peritoneal free grafts or bladder mucosal grafts may be an optimal method to manage avulsion of the ureteral mucosa.

Objective To analyze the effect of cyclosporin A(CsA), rapamycin(RPM) and macophenolic acid(MPA) on the co-stimulated lymphocytes, CD28 and CD40, and their production of Th1/Th2 cytokine, IL-2, IFN-γ, IL-4, IL-10 and IL-12. Methods The experimental groups were divided into ①mono-stimulating and co-stimulating groups: CD3 mAb mono-stimulating (group a),CD3 mAb+CD28 mAb co-stimulating (group b), CD3 mAb+CD28 mAb+CD40 L mAb co-stimulating(group c), CD3 mAb+CD28 mAb+CTLA4 mAb co-stimulating (group d). ②CsA groups: 300 ng/ml of CsA was added to group a, b, c and d. ③RPM groups: 300 ng/ml of RPM was added to group a,b, c and d. ④MPA groups:300 ng/ml of MPA was added to group a, b, c and d. The cytokine production was measured by ELISA.Results The co-stimulated CD28 and CD40 Th1/Th2 cytokines production of IFN-γ, IL-2, IL-4 and IL-10 were significantly increased. Compared with group a, IFN-γ increased from (248.91±11.20)ng/ml to (555.08±24.42)ng/ml and (548.19±33.06)ng/ml, IL-2 increased from (29.48±8.61)ng/ml to (1100.82±99.29)ng/ml and (842.23±29.31)ng/ml, IL-4 increased from (32.29±6.76)ng/ml to (116.02±15.03)ng/ml and (147.28±18.07)ng/ml, IL-10 increased from (147.01±10.47)ng/ml to (291.79±12.47)ng/ml and (302.52±35.18)ng/ml,respectively, P<0. 01. Compared group b with group c, the Th1 cytokines production was decreased.IL-2 and IL-12 decreased (P<0.05). The Th2 cytokine IL-4 production was increased (P<0. 05).CTLA4 mAb and three other immunosuppressants, CsA, RPM and MPA, inhibited co-stimulated lymphocyte's both cytokines Th1 and Th2 production. The inhibitory effect of CsA on Th1/Th2 cytokine production was more significant than RPM and MPA did. The co-inhibitory effect of CTLA4 mAb and CsA was observed as well. The increased co-stimulated CD28 and CD40 IL-12 production could be suppressed by MPA. CsA and RPM had no inhibitory effect on the IL-12 production.Conclusions CD28/CD40 co-stimulatory pathway plays the key role in lymphocyte activation and Th1/Th2 cytokine production. CsA, RPM and MPA can inhibit co-stimulated lymphocyte's Th1 and Th2 cytokine production. CsA and CTLA4 mAb have co-inhibitory effect on co-stimulated lymphocyte's Th1/Th2 cytokines production. CD40 L mAb decreases the Th1 cytokines production(including IL-12) and increases the Th2 (mainly IL-4) production, which may be the mechanism of its longevity effect on allograft.
[Objective] To assess the efficacy and announcements of minimally invasive percutaneous nephrolitho-tripsy (MPCNL) for patients with upper ureteral calculi and typeⅡ diabetes mellitus. [Methods] Retrospective investigation was performed on 35 cases suffering from upper ureteral calculi and type Ⅱ diabetes mellitus, who were treated with MPCNL from July 2004 to May 2007 after control of serum glucose and treatment of other medical diseases. [Results] The operation succeeded in 35 cases, immediate phase Ⅰ lithotripsy was performed in 33 cases and delayed phase Ⅱ lithotripsy in 2 cases with single tract in all the cases. Average operation time was 125 minutes, stone-free rate was 86.7%. Hemorrhage was found in 3 cases during and after the operation in which two cases were treated with hemostyptic or clamping the nephrostomy tube and 1 case was supported by blood transfusion. Severe complications did not occur during nephrolithotripsy. 4 cases had fever, and recovered after the intensive use of antibiotics. Average nephrostomy tube stay was 6 days. Average hospitalization stay was 14 days. [Conclusion] Minimally invasive percutaneous nephrolithotomy is safe and effective in treating Skilled operation, control of blood glucose and proper use of antibiotics are the keys for treatment of upper ureteral calculi in patients with type 2 diabetes mellitus.
Objective To investigate the histopathological changes of mucosa avulsed ureters reconstructed with tubularized peritoneal free grafts and bladder mucosa grafts.Methods 18 adult dogs were randomly divided into 3 groups.After the ureteral mucosa was avulsed to about 3-5 cm,the tubularized peritoneal free grafts or peritoneal free grafts and ureteral stents were placed in the injured ureters in the treated groups,while a simple stent was placed in the ureters in the control group.The ureters were examined by histological analysis 10 weeks after operation.Results In the control group,atresia or severe stenosis of injured ureters occurred,and no regenerated mucosa was observed.In the group reconstructed with peritoneum,no obvious stenosis was observed,and histological examination showed the constitutions of the reconstructed parts were similar to the normal appearance.Slight distension occurred in 1 dog in the group reconstructed with bladder mucosa,but no obvious stenosis was observed,and the lumens of all the dogs in this group were uniformly lined with 5-8 lays transitional epithelium.Neovascularization was evident beneath the mucosa and some chronic inflammatory cells and fibroblasts were present in the subepithelial layer.Conclusion The tubularized peritoneal free grafts and the bladder mucosal grafts are optimal substitutes to the avulsed mucosa of the ureter.
[Objective] To assess the efficacy and safety of mini-percutaneous nephrolithotomy(M-PCNL)with holmium laser(Ho:YAG)in treatment of staghorn kidney calculi.[Methods] From December 2004 to October 2006,50 cases of partial-staghorn stone and 36 cases of complete-staghorn stone underwent M-PCNL at our institute,and the clinical data was retrospectively analysed.[Results] In 86 cases,they were treated with one-stage operation in 68 cases(79.1%),two-stage in 18 cases(20.9%),of which single channel was used in 80 cases(93%),and dual-channel in 6 cases(7%).Complete stone clearance was achieved in 74 renal units,giving an overall clearance rate of 86%.The average operative time was 114 minutes.The duration of hospitalization was 5~10 days with an average of 6.4 days in one-stage stone-free clearance patients.Urinry tract infection(>38.5℃,>2 days)after operation was seen in 8 patients;Only 1 patient required 400 ml blood transfusion after operation.There were no other several complications.[Conclusions] Mini-percutaneous nephrolithotomy(M-PCNL)with holmium laser(Ho:YAG)can fragment staghorn kidney calculi quickly and reduce the length of time of operation.It is an effective and safe technique for staghorn kidney calculi.
Objective To evaluate the occourance of complication in minimally invasive percutaneous nephrolithotomy (MPCNL) and effective management to deal with complication. Methods From April 2002 to December 2006, 412 patients underwent MPCNL in treatment of upper urinary calculi at our institute, and the clinical data was retrospectively collected, occourance and management to deal with complication were retrospectively analysed. Results Among 412 patients with 458 cases of operation, complication was found in 61 cases(13.3%). 4 cases (0.87%)complicated with injury of pleura and aeropleura. 3 patients (0.66%) found severe hemorrhage in operation, and were cured conservatively. 8 patients(1.75%) were unable to put double-J tube in operation due to visual ambiguity. Urinry tract infection( >38.5℃, >2 days) after operation was seen in 16 patients(3.49%);Double-J tube location was dysfunction after operation in 5 patients(1.09%) through KUB. The pain of PCN tunnel after operatin was found in 14 patients(3.06%). Shedding of nephrostomy tube after operation was found in 9 patients. 2 patients(0.44%) complicated with severe hemorrhage after operation were successfully treated with blood transfusion and super-selective arterial embolization. There were no severe hemorrhage needing nephrectomy and abdominal organ injure. Conclusions The rate of complication in MPCNL is lower by improvement and innovation of this technique, renal severe hemorrhage in operation, delayed hemorrhage and infection after MPCNL is the several complication and must take active prevention and cure measure.
The different effects of cyclosporine and rapamycin on tumor progress and metastasis and their mechanisms were investigated. BTT-T739-gfp cell line stably expressed green fluorescence protein was intracutaneously inoculated into 24 mice. One week later, the mice were randomly divided into 3 groups and treated intraperitoneally by normal saline (as control), cyclosporine and rapamycin respectively. Survival rate and tumor volume were measured. The tumor metastasis, pathological angiogenesis and expression of angiogenesis-associated genes were analyzed. The metastasis analysis in lung and liver were also accomplished under the fluorescent microscope. Compared with the normal saline and cyclosporine, the general immunosuppressive dosage of rapamycin effectively inhibited the progress and metastasis of the established tumors. It was the rapamycin that improved the survival rate of tumor-beared mice and decreased the developmental velocity of tumor volume, to which was significantly different from the control and cyclosporine groups on the 12th day and 14th day. Experimentally, rapamycin inhibited tumor growth through angiogenesis and metastases repression in the established mouse model. From a mechanistic perspective, rapamycin showed anti-angiogenetic activities related to decrease of VEGF-A production which was a result of the down-regulation on the transcriptional level of VEGF-A and its transcription activator HIF-1 alpha. It implied that conventional immunosuppressants showed different therapeutic roles on established tumors. Rapamycin, not cyclosporine could inhibit the tumor growth and metastasis of which was referred to anti-angiogenesis.
